Education:
  • V.M.D. Doctor of Veterinary Medicine, School of Veterinary Medicine,
    University of Pennsylvania, 1975
  • B.S. Animal Science, The Pennsylvania State University, 1971

Veterinary Career:

  • 1975  Entered into a private, group practice that specialized in equine medicine and surgery.
  • 1980  Returned to The University of Pennsylvania's New Bolton Center for
    advanced studies and training in equine medicine and surgery, specializing in large animal surgery.
  • 1982  Re-entered into private veterinary practice specializing in surgery, equine medicine, reproduction, and lameness.
  • 2002  Joined the faculty of The University of Delaware, Department of Animal and Food Sciences, as an Assistant Professor and Equine Extension Veterinarian
